About Cognizant
Cognizant is a public IT services and consulting firm that designs, builds, and runs enterprise technology, including digital engineering, cloud modernization, data/AI, and managed services. It sells consulting, systems integration, and outsourcing on multi-year engagements to large enterprises in healthcare, banking, retail, communications, and manufacturing. Founded in 1994 and headquartered in Teaneck, New Jersey, Cognizant is NASDAQ-listed (CTSH) and a Fortune 500 company.
